Transaction 156a71fe0eb5794bb23b18dd0715f0c9485f736aecbe32e7b5a3834e339d6164
1 Input
1 Output
-
156a71fe0eb5794bb23b18dd0715f0c9485f736aecbe32e7b5a3834e339d6164:0
- value
- 20392005
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db6c3e297879eea9b21f6a908d724076c3cf11c8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M1CerXQJZqyxei1Jnt9NJSGTfCW8rg4hV